Chris Hulbert wrote:
> Clock runs fast proportionally to load (it appears). I'm running Fedora
> Core 4 2.6.12 kernel on ASUS A8N-E motherboard with AMD x2 3800. I've
> tried noapic,noacpi,and no_timer_check. None seem to work. Running
> matlab simulations I can gain ~3weeks over a weekend and that just
> won't work. Any help?
>

I noticed a post on the kernel developer list that's related to
this you might want to see called

"athlon x2 + 2.6.14 + SMP = fast clock"

http://article.gmane.org/gmane.linux.kernel/346728
